                    Once AB962 goes into affect he would be foolish to sell into California, this goes to every other one of your online retailers as well unless they want to commit a felony. His only legal means to do so is to sell to a retailer. You won't be buying direct anymore so I highly doubt you will continue seeing these "online" prices that make them look so reasonable to you now.

                    Your reply to the OP was misinformed since you sated that online retailers will pick up the slack for walmart pulling out of our market. I simply told you that AB962 is not just making walmart think twice about selling handgun ammunition in California but every online retailer as well.
